Life In Dreaming
This band suffers from a fatal lack of originality.
Debut album from this popular New Jersey 5-piece blends a hard-edged guitar attack and muscular rhythm section with impressive harmonies. Green Day are the nearest comparison but in truth they are a fairly generic outfit. There are riffs and hooks aplenty and they move from the aggressive 'Minor Detail' to the lightweight guitar-pop of 'The Point' with impressive dexterity. However, the band suffer from a fatal lack of originality.
